自动驾驶“有条件上路”正重构产业格局
Zheng Quan Ri Bao·2026-01-07 17:10

Group 1 - The recent approval of the first batch of L3-level conditional autonomous driving vehicles marks a significant step towards commercialization in China, transitioning from technical validation to conditional road use [1] - The core breakthrough of "conditional road use" lies in balancing institutional innovation with risk control, clearly defining responsibility during system takeover between drivers and car manufacturers [1] - The launch of the "conditional road use" era is a natural outcome of industry development, with the penetration rate of L2-level assisted driving in new vehicles reaching 64%, indicating increasing consumer acceptance of intelligent driving [1] Group 2 - The entry into the "conditional road use" phase will unleash significant economic value and reshape the automotive industry ecosystem, benefiting upstream core component manufacturers and driving down costs through mass production [2] - Automotive companies will shift from hardware sales to a "hardware + software + service" profit model, leveraging services like OTA upgrades to extract long-term value [2] - The maturity of autonomous driving technology supports the transformation of automotive business models from one-time vehicle sales to full lifecycle service operations, positioning autonomous vehicles as "mobile intelligent terminals" [2]
